Abstract
In a method for electronic assembly of a printing form with an assembly station, the imposition of pages into a printing form is undertaken with the assembly station, whereby a form PostScript file is generated that contains all data for output of the printing form. Individual PostScript pages are successively stored as a PostScript job in one or more print-to-disk files on the server. The print-to-disk files are loaded into the assembly station via the network. A first form print-to-disk file is generated at the assembly station. This first form print-to-disk file contains include instructions which indicate how the individual pages should be arranged on the printing form and where the individual pages are located within the print-to-disk files, instead of containing the contents of the individual pages of the print-to-disk file or files. The first form PostScript file is transmitted to the server and a second form PostScript file is generated in the server by use of the include instructions. Specifically, using the include instructions, the contents of the pages of the form are called from the print-to-disk files located on the server and are inserted into the first form PostScript file transmitted onto the server from the assembly station at that location at which they are to be located on the printing form. This thus created second form PostScript file is transmitted from the server to the output station for the output of the printing form.
